"With Poor Immigrants in America" offers a compelling look at immigration and social conditions in the United States. Stephen Graham provides a valuable perspective on the lives of immigrants and the challenges of assimilation during a transformative period in American history. Delving into the experiences of those seeking a new life, this book explores themes of social integration, urban environments, and the realities faced by newcomers to the country. A significant work in the field of social science, "With Poor Immigrants in America" contributes to our understanding of emigration, immigration, and the complexities of building a life in a new land. This carefully prepared print edition preserves the historical importance and enduring relevance of Graham's observations, making it an essential read for anyone interested in the story of the United States and its people.
